Repairing Debt in the new year

 

Repairing debt in the new year is an obtainable goal when taking the correct steps.

A recent report has actually shown that 1 in 4 American citizens actually have a poor credit status, but most do not possess adequate information to start the "debt healing process".

Experts have also said that it is important to start reparing your debt in early 2011 and even planning for the end of this coming year.

Credit experts have recommended that the first thing you should do when repairing your debt in 2011 is obtaining a credit report. Whilst this is not completely necessary, a report will give you the full picture and you will be able to accurately gauge your credit eligibility for the coming year. Experts also recommend that you should open a Christmas account and put away savings, even if you can only afford small deposits at a time. This will keep your debt in control and your finances stable over 2011.

By starting the new year with a credit report you can plan for the future adequately. You can also check to see whether you have become a victim of fraud over the Christmas period, which is unfortunately a common occurance over this time of the year. You can also rectify any mistakes or discrepencies that may be apparent on your credit report.

If you are considering taking out a loan in 2011, creditors will also see your recent credit check as a responsible course of action and this will actually increase the opportunity for you to be accepted when making a loan or credit application.

The first step you need to take when paying off your debt in 2011 is actually start with the smallest and easiest debt to pay off.
